To replace the line on the CMEST900, first ensure the trimmer is turned off and unplugged. Remove the spool cap by pressing the tabs. Take out the empty spool and replace it with a pre-wound spool or wind new line onto the spool. Reattach the cap securely.

Intermittent operation could be due to a loose connection or a faulty power cord. Check that the plug is securely inserted and inspect the cord for damage. If the issue persists, contact a service center.

If the trimmer line breaks frequently, ensure you are using the correct line diameter. Avoid contact with hard surfaces and check for any obstructions around the spool that might be causing line wear.
Use only a heavy-duty extension cord rated for outdoor use. Ensure the cord gauge is appropriate for the length to prevent voltage drop, which can affect performance.
Always wear eye protection and gloves while operating the trimmer. Keep bystanders at a safe distance and avoid using the trimmer in wet conditions to prevent electric shock.
